2. Can Dogs Have CBD?

Yes, dogs can safely consume CBD when it’s derived from high-quality hemp and specifically formulated for canine use. CBD interacts with a dog’s endocannabinoid system, a complex network of receptors responsible for regulating essential functions like mood, pain perception, appetite, and immune response. CBD does not produce psychoactive effects because it contains little to no THC, the compound responsible for intoxication. Veterinarian-approved CBD products are available in various forms, including oils, treats, and capsules, offering flexibility for pet owners. CBD is often used to address anxiety, inflammation, chronic pain, and seizures in dogs. Proper dosing, based on weight and health condition, is essential for safety and effectiveness. With consistent use, CBD can serve as a valuable tool for enhancing a dog’s physical comfort, emotional well-being, and overall quality of life.

3. Can CBD Help Dogs with Digestive Issues?

Digestive issues in dogs, such as nausea, vomiting, bloating, and irregular bowel movements, can significantly affect their quality of life. These problems may arise from dietary intolerances, stress, or underlying health conditions. CBD supports digestive health by interacting with the endocannabinoid system, which regulates gut function and reduces inflammation in the gastrointestinal tract. Its anti-nausea properties help calm an upset stomach, while its anti-inflammatory effects can soothe irritated digestive tissues. Additionally, CBD can improve appetite, making it beneficial for dogs experiencing reduced food intake due to illness or stress. Administering CBD oil directly or mixing it with food ensures accurate dosing and consistent effects. Regular use of CBD supplements, combined with a balanced diet and veterinarian oversight, can provide long-term digestive support for dogs, ensuring they remain comfortable and well-nourished.

How to Give a Dog CBD Oil?

The most efficient way to administer CBD oil is directly into the mouth, under the tongue, or along the gum line for fast absorption. Mixing it into food or placing it on a soft treat is also effective, though absorption may take longer. Most dogs benefit from CBD once or twice daily, depending on their needs. Consistency is key, as CBD builds up in the system over time, leading to more noticeable long-term benefits.
